Most cars built after the 1990s include key fobs, which have a tiny electronic chip that greets the vehicle's ECU when it is activated. Key fobs also have buttons that unlock and open the car doors and trigger the alarm. Some fobs allow the driver to start their car by pressing one button. This feature helps to keep thieves away from your vehicle by making it harder to start the engine.

It is possible to purchase an extra key fob from a dealer if you lose it. However, this could be expensive, especially when your car is an older model. If you have a fob or a key that has been taken, a locksmith can reprogram it to create an original copy for less money.

Locksmiths are able to program fobs from various brands, in contrast to dealerships. They can also order replacements cylinders, and cut them to match the key. This could save you money in the long run, since you don't have to buy a new set of keys from a local dealer.

They can fix a broken key

While driving, your car keys can become brittle due to natural wear and tear. This may result in them breaking within your lock or the ignition. Fortunately, locksmiths have a variety of tools that can remove them. This allows you to return to your vehicle without spending a lot of money.

A locksmith will examine the situation to determine the extent of damage to the cylinder. The locksmith will then attempt to remove the broken piece of key. You can make use of key extraction wire extractors, or rakes. It all depends on how deep the break is and how it was pulled in.

The locksmith will then decide whether the chip is able to be copied to an additional key. The chip in modern vehicles is crucial because it emergency car locksmiths sends signals to the computer of the car. Without it the car won't be able to start. This is why it's vital to keep a spare key on hand.

If the chip can't be transferred to an ignition key the locksmith might have to rekey or replace the ignition. Depending on the make and model of your car, this can be a difficult task. The cost of this service will depend on how much effort is required to unlock the car.
